Rochester selected its second Great Dane in the fourth round, taking Amos Whitcomb of the Seneca Nation. As an attackman at Albany, he posted 29 goals and 49 assists for 70 points in 63 games.

His best season was in 2022, when he scored 17 goals and added nine assists for 26 points in 15 games. Born in Salamanca, NY, he was a standout at Salamanca High School, where he excelled in basketball, football, and lacrosse. He was a three-year captain of his lacrosse team.

In the box game, Whitcomb recently competed in the Presidents Cup with the Allegany Arrows for the second straight season. He collected one goal and 11 assists in just four games, after notching 20 points (7+13) the previous year.

In addition, the 6-foot, 220-pound forward played three games with the Brampton Excelsiors of Major Series Lacrosse this summer, scoring two goals and adding two assists for a total of four points. Whitcomb is also a graduate of the Upstate Collegiate Box Lacrosse League, playing one game with the Rapids in 2024.
